Output 5d304cb7ad9194a38ec41bc9410b2a849319f0346085eebd2d90ec6ecc625733:5

value
26892806
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03b08a40db2a37d6b7f9ece0f768e4c356e10782 OP_EQUAL
address
M8EfkDvFRepLKHA9L8zEtvEpgKquSfy7VL
transaction
5d304cb7ad9194a38ec41bc9410b2a849319f0346085eebd2d90ec6ecc625733
spent
true